基于NIOSII的J1939协议研究及在汽车电子中的应用

来源 :桂林电子科技大学 | 被引量 : 0次 | 上传用户:mx520ht
下载到本地 , 更方便阅读
声明 : 本文档内容版权归属内容提供方 , 如果您对本文有版权争议 , 可与客服联系进行内容授权或下架
论文部分内容阅读
随着电子产业的高速发展和FPGA(Field Programmable Gate Array,现场可编程门阵列)技术应用更加广泛,基于SOPC(System On a Programmable Chip,片上可编程系统)技术的研究与应用为嵌入式系统技术带来了新方向。SOPC技术因其设计简易方便、硬件软件均可裁减、编程灵活等优势而受到设计者的青睐。SOPC的高速发展带动了汽车电子产业的快速发展。国内外都研究了其在汽车电子设计方面的应用,在国外,已有公司在发动机控制系统设计中引入FPGA器件作为发动机控制系统的主控制器,同时在国内基于FPGA的汽车电子设计也越来越多。SOPC在集成度、设计灵活性及可移植性等方面上的优越性无疑可以给CAN总线系统设计带来新的动力,使其能够快速地适应新形势下的挑战。  首先通过深入学习SJA1000控制器的内容和功能,用硬件描述语言—Verilog HDL编写了SJA1000 IP核各个模块功能作用,并通过Quartus II软件的仿真测试,验证了其设计的正确性。  其次按照HAL下驱动程序开发的方法和流程,编写了系统通信的驱动程序,将SJA1000 IP核以组件形式添加到NIOS II处理器中,完成SOPC系统的硬件设计部分及软件开发。  然后通过FPGA试验箱、USBCAN转换器、CAN总线收发器、CAN适配器以及Polo车CAN总线试验台对基于NIOS II处理器的简单CAN通信网络进行测试与验证。  最后根据J1939通信协议的系统框架,完成J1939通信协议的设计,并对基于FPGA的J1939协议进行数据发送的验证。  实验证实基于NIOS II的CAN网络通信系统运行稳定可靠,基于FPGA的J1939协议能够正常的收发数据。
其他文献
目前,球磨机料位的准确测量仍然是工程上的一道难题。由于球磨机的料位不能得到准确的测量,使得球磨机在运行时会发生堵磨和欠磨等现象,因此迫切的需要准确知道球磨机的料位。由
当前信息技术的进步,带动我国IC产业的快速发展。上芯机是IC芯片生产线上的关键设备之一,随着先进计算机视觉系统与运动控制系统的引入,其绑定晶片的速度与精度都得到很大的
在无线mesh网络研究领域中,机会路由无疑是该领域的一个研究“热点”,它颠覆了无线网络中数据传输的传统观念,即传输中数据包每跳只有一个转发节点。在机会路由中,每个监听到数据
在(万宝电器公司生产过程统一信息资源,数据可视化管理系统)项目的开发中,管理信息系统已经初步建立,并且于2007年5月在公司首次发布运行。在使用过程中,每当公司的业务流程
电阻焊具有生产效率高、操作简单、易于实现自动化等优点。电阻焊机的焊接电源是电阻焊机的重要组成部份,目前大多采用中频逆变电源,它具有很大的发展潜力,其原因是:它采用了
空天飞行器(ASV)是各国正大力发展的新型航空航天飞行器,对其姿态系统的控制具有重要意义。ASV姿态系统是非线性、强耦合、多输入多输出的系统,且飞行环境复杂,通常要受各种